Description

This low-poly abandoned wooden combination cabinet features a tall, rectangular silhouette with a heavily weathered finish that suggests prolonged exposure to dust and neglect. The upper section consists of two glass-paneled doors divided into six panes each, revealing interior shelving, while the lower compartment includes solid wooden doors and a pair of small drawers at the base. Optimized with an efficient topology of 424 faces and 751 vertices, this asset is ideal for populating derelict Victorian interiors, forgotten attics, post-apocalyptic safehouses, and survival horror environments in real-time game engines where performance optimization is critical.
